Traction Control System (TCL)
Diagnostic Troubleshooting Flow:
NOTE: Before carrying out trouble diagnosis, check to be sure that all of the following items are normal.
- Is the standard steering wheel being used, and has it been correctly installed to the straight-ahead position on the steering shaft?
- Are the size, specifications, air pressure, balance and wear conditions of the tires and wheels normal?
- Is the wheel alignment normal?
- Have any other modifications been made to the engine or suspension which could conceivably have an effect on the TCL system?
